Histórico da Página
Especificação Técnica da Conversão da Natureza
Pré-Condições para execução da funcionalidade: ·
O parâmetro "Natureza Global" deve ter sido alterado no parametrizador do RMLiberTOTVS Gestão Fiscal, o mesmo deve ter sido Habilitado ou Desabilitado
:
Descrição da Funcionalidade- Quando o parâmetro for Desabilitado o usuário deve converter as Naturezas Globais que eram utilizadas no sistema para as Naturezas Não Globais que devem ser cadastradas para cada Filial da coligada no qual o parâmetro foi desabilitado.
- Quando o parâmetro for Habilitado o usuário deve converter as Naturezas Não Globais que eram utilizadas no sistema para as Naturezas Globais que devem ser cadastradas para a coligada no qual o parâmetro foi habilitado.
O objetivo de se relacionar/converter um natureza de operação é atualizar todos os cadastros relacionados à Natureza de Operação que não será mais utilizada (Global quando o parâmetro for desabilitado e Não Global quando o parâmetro for habilitado) para uma nova Natureza de Operação que poderá ser utilizada no sistema.
Exemplo quando o parâmetro for desabilitado: ·
- Um lançamento "00001" estava relacionado com a natureza de operação 1.101.01 (idnat = 1) que foi cadastrada no sistema enquanto o parâmetro Natureza Global estava habilitado.
...
- Após o parâmetro ser desabilitado é criado uma nova natureza de operação (1.101.01 – idnat = 2) para a filial no qual o lançamento foi gerado. Essa nova natureza deve ter as mesmas características da natureza global 1.101.01 (idnat = 1).
...
- A natureza de operação global (1.101.01 – idnat = 1) é convertida na nova natureza de operação não global (1.101.01 idnat = 2).
...
- O lançamento fiscal passa a ter relacionamento com a nova natureza de operação (1.101.01 idnat = 2).
Observações:
OBS:Após o parâmetro ser desabilitado o lançamento "00001" continua relacionado com a natureza global 1.101.01 (idnat = 1).
Ao se abrir um lançamento, por exemplo, o sistema não conseguirá apresentar a natureza corretamente pois, quando o parâmetro está desabilitado, o sistema filtra somente naturezas cadastradas para uma determinada filial o que não é o caso das naturezas globais, que são cadastradas para a coligada.
A conversão é necessária para que, o lançamento, por exemplo, passe a ser relacionado à uma natureza cadastrada para uma filial.
É de suma importância que a natureza cadastrada para a filial e a natureza global tenham as mesmas características, isso evitará que haja inconsistências fiscais no lançamento quando a conversão for realizada.
Este exemplo também se aplica quando o parâmetro for habilitado, porém a conversão é feita de uma natureza não global para uma natureza global.
Importante!!! Para cadastro de novas Naturezas de Operações com as mesmas características da Natureza Global ou Não Global ver rotina "Duplicação de Natureza".
sistema:Sistema
Ao se converter uma Natureza de Operação o sistema deve atualizar todos os registros existentes na base de dados que estiverem relacionados à Natureza que não será mais utilizada, isso inclui as seguintes tabelas. ·
- DATIVO (Lançamentos – Manutenção Lançamentos Ativo Imobilizado CIAP)
...
- DITMEVCTRB (Item tributário do evento Tributário)
...
- DLAF (Lançamentos – Manutenção de Lançamentos de Entrada / Saída)
...
- DLAFHISTORICO (Tabela de Histórico do Lançamento Fiscal)
...
- TMOV (Movimentos)
...
- TITMMOV (Itens de Movimento)
...
- TCNT (Contratos)
...
- TITMCNT (Itens de Contrato)
...
- TTRIBUTACAOECFNAT (Natureza por Tributação de Cupom Fiscal)
...
- TPONTOVENDA (Ponto de Venda)
Regras de Conversão de Natureza:
Ao se iniciar o processo de conversão de natureza, os seguintes dados serão requisitados do usuário. ·
- Filial – informação que permite o filtro das naturezas não globais que serão utilizadas para o processo de conversão de natureza.
...
- Exercício Origem – informação que permite o filtro de Naturezas Globais ou Não Globais. Só serão apresentadas para conversão as naturezas globais cadastradas para este exercício fiscal.
Quando Parâmetro for desabilitado:
1 NG
Wiki Markup |
---|
{+}\[1\]+ |
pode NG pode ser convertida em 1 única NNG
1 NNG pode converter N NG
Quando Parâmetro for habilitado:
1 NNG pode ser convertida em 1 única NG
1 NG pode converter N NNG
Alertas ao usuário
O sistema verificará se a Natureza Global está sendo convertida para uma Natureza não Global compatível, por exemplo. O ideal seria que todos os elementos que compõe uma natureza de operação fossem comparados, porém para não tornar o processo oneroso serão testados somente as regras de dependência (regras de ICMS e IPI) e será feito consistência se as naturezas relacionadas são do mesmo tipo (entrada/saída).
É importante que o usuário saiba que se a conversão for feita para naturezas que possuem características diferentes os lançamentos criados e inicialmente relacionados com a Natureza Global terão inconsistências fiscais e isso poderá provocar diversos problemas no momento de apuração dos tributos ou na geração de alguma rotina, seja ela municipal, estadual ou federal. NG – Natureza Global / NNG – Natureza não Global (Natureza Cadastrada para uma Filial)